Review comment:
I think we should make this line consistent with the logic below around
line 390...
In this case we are saying, if no dependency then the parent is always the
root class loader.
In the other case we are saying, if no dependency and if jetty bundle exists
(which currently it always does), then make jetty bundle the parent, otherwise
the parent is null.
I think both cases should probably make the parent be the jetty class loader
if the jetty bundle exists, otherwise the root class loader.
